Skip to content

”天天练MAX“小程序(功能清单)

小学阶段学习小程序 - 项目立项表

1. 项目背景

当前小学阶段的学习资源分散,缺乏针对性的练习工具,家长也难以实时了解孩子的学习情况。为了提高学生的学习效果,同时帮助家长跟踪学习进度,开发一款专注于小学语文、数学和英语的学习小程序,提供针对性练习和AI辅助功能。

2. 项目目标

  • 提供小学 1-6 年级的语文、数学、英语三大学科的在线练习题库。
  • 支持单选题、判断题,后续增加 AI 批改和智能分析功能。
  • 家长端支持学习情况回顾,帮助家长了解孩子的进度。
  • 提升孩子学习兴趣,增加积分、勋章等激励机制。
  • 数据统计和智能推荐,根据错题情况推荐个性化练习。

3. 目标用户

  • 小学 1-6 年级学生(直接使用者)
  • 学生家长(查看学习情况、监督孩子学习)
  • 老师/教育机构(后续可扩展为提供学校或机构使用)

4. 核心功能清单

功能模块功能点描述
用户管理账号注册与登录微信一键登录、手机号注册
角色管理学生、家长、老师(可扩展)
个人资料年级、学科兴趣、学习目标等
题库系统题目分类按年级、学科、题型分类
题目类型单选题、判断题,后续扩展填空题、主观题
题库管理支持后台录入题目,家长或老师可创建自定义题库
学习模式练习模式章节练习、专项练习、错题巩固
测试模式按时间或题量出题,生成测验
AI 辅助AI 自动批改、智能解析(后续增加)
学习统计学习记录记录学生的练习情况
错题本自动收录错题,支持反复练习
学习报告统计正确率、练习时间、进步趋势
家长端学习回顾查看孩子的练习情况和学习数据
学习提醒设定学习计划,推送学习提醒
互动与激励积分系统完成练习获得积分,可兑换奖励
勋章奖励学习进度解锁勋章,提高学习兴趣
系统管理后台管理题库管理、用户管理、数据统计
反馈与建议家长和学生提交建议

5. 技术选型

模块技术选型
前端Taro + Vue3/Nuxt3(适配小程序)
后端Go + Gin(高并发,支持后续扩展)
数据库MySQL + Redis(存储题库和用户数据)
AIOpenAI API / PaddlePaddle(自动批改、推荐练习)
认证JWT + 微信登录

6. 项目规划

阶段时间目标
需求分析 & 设计第 1 周完成需求文档、UI 设计
核心功能开发第 2-4 周账号系统、题库管理、练习模式
家长端 & 统计分析第 5-6 周家长查看学习情况、错题本、学习数据
AI 功能 & 互动激励第 7-8 周AI 批改、智能推荐、积分奖励
测试 & 上线第 9-10 周小程序提交审核、灰度发布